[Top][All Lists]
[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
Re: [Qemu-devel] [PATCH 3/3] Add nocreate option to snapshot_blkdev
From: |
Paolo Bonzini |
Subject: |
Re: [Qemu-devel] [PATCH 3/3] Add nocreate option to snapshot_blkdev |
Date: |
Thu, 23 Feb 2012 12:30:42 +0100 |
User-agent: |
Mozilla/5.0 (X11; Linux x86_64; rv:10.0.1) Gecko/20120209 Thunderbird/10.0.1 |
On 02/23/2012 11:19 AM, Federico Simoncelli wrote:
>>> I'm worried that blkmirror does not satisfy _all_ mirroring
>>> needs, for example you cannot use block_stream to copy from the
>>> source to the destination, so perhaps in the future we want to
>>> change it to something else.
>
> Are you talking about a mirroring where you block_stream the missing
> clusters in the destination from the source? I believe that it could
> be done without losing the blkmirror modularity probably extending
> the BlockDriver structure with some additional concepts.
Yes, agreed. It's not the idea of a driver that I don't like; it is
making it available through the command-line that worries me. This
would be unlike all other "filtering" options (copy-on-read, I/O limits,
dirty sector tracking). True, there are blkdebug and blkverify but
those are for debugging only.
Paolo
[Qemu-devel] [PATCH 1/3] Add blkmirror block driver, Federico Simoncelli, 2012/02/22
Re: [Qemu-devel] [PATCH 1/3] Add blkmirror block driver, Federico Simoncelli, 2012/02/23
Re: [Qemu-devel] [PATCH 1/3] Add blkmirror block driver, Stefan Hajnoczi, 2012/02/27
Re: [Qemu-devel] [PATCH 1/3] Add blkmirror block driver, Paolo Bonzini, 2012/02/27
Re: [Qemu-devel] [PATCH 1/3] Add blkmirror block driver, Stefan Hajnoczi, 2012/02/27